
Mercedes-Benz announced today a multi-year partnership with Liquid AI to scale embedded, on-device intelligence for Mercedes-Benz models with third- and fourth-generation MBUX1 in North America. The partnership is designed to advance the performance of real-time, private and local AI experiences for on-board services at scale – enabling the next generation of in-car intelligence. Embedded Liquid Foundations Models (LFM) deliver fast, private and independent AI without dependence on the cloud. This evolves the MBUX Virtual Assistant (MVA) by seamlessly integrating voice control, vehicle functionality and contextual understanding into a more capable in-vehicle experience.

The partnership aims to make the driver/vehicle relationship even more natural and effortless. Built on the in-house developed Mercedes-Benz Operating System (MB.OS) software architecture, the collaboration creates a path to a first production deployment for advanced speech technology, targeting the second half of 2026.

Through the partnership, Mercedes-Benz will bring essential elements of the in-vehicle voice interaction stack on board – enabling customer-ready experiences across speech, language understanding and reasoning. Liquid AI particularly stands out for its deep expertise in efficient, low-footprint foundation models designed specifically for on-device deployment. By processing speech on-device, the collaboration will deliver a more consistent experience in everyday driving situations. By focusing on low latency and high efficiency, Liquid AI’s models support natural, conversational interaction without relying on continuous data exchange with the cloud.

The partnership complements existing cloud-based Large Language Models (LLM) and compute ecosystems by bringing efficient embedded intelligence directly to Mercedes-Benz models with third- and fourth-generation MBUX1 in North America. With this approach, Mercedes-Benz intends to deliver maximum value to customers across everyday use cases. Mercedes-Benz and Liquid AI will work together to explore other areas of product development in the future.
1 Third-generation: Model Year (MY) 24+ E-Class and CLE; MY25-MY26 C-Class ICE; MY25-27 GLC ICE; MY26-27 GT 2-door and SL Fourth-generation: MY26+ CLA BEV; MY27 CLA ICE; MY27 C-Class ICE and BEV; MY27 GLB ICE and BEV; MY27 GLC BEV; MY27 EQS Sedan; MY27 GLE/GLS; MY27 S-Class; MY27 AMG EA GT 4-door
